| | | Apple Cider Pound Cake Take one bite of this apple cider pound cake recipe and you'll be transported to the orchard country of Quebec. This deliciously spiced quatre quarts cake was inspired by a drive on La Route des Cidres, in Quebec's Monteregie region, which is dotted with apple orchards, cider houses, and picturesque inns. | Cardamom Plum Tartlets When the tree branches hang heavy with plums every summer, we search for new, creative ways to use up our surplus of the sweetly sharp, juicy drupe fruit. Warm spices are always a delicious pairing with the powerful flavor of plums. This scrumptious version of a classic plum tartlets recipe hides a subtle dusting of cardamom as the surprise accent, instead of the expected cinnamon sugar. It's enough to give your taste buds a happy tingle, without being too offbeat a choice. I can't say it enough: top dessert pastries with a generous spoonful of vanilla whipped cream.
